HotelsClick.com

Hotel The Westin Josun Seoul - Seoul South Korea - Photos

» Hotel The Westin Josun Seoul - Seoul South Korea

Booking.com

No photos

Hotel The Westin Josun Seoul - Seoul South Korea - Search and Book Hotel

106 Sogong-Ro, Jung-Gu
00000 Seoul
Hotels 5 Stars South Korea